| Group | Usual dose | Maximum |
|---|---|---|
| Adults and adolescents ≥50 kg | 500-1000 mg orally every 4-6 hours as needed | 4000 mg/day from all products combined |
| Adults with risk of liver toxicity such as chronic alcohol use, malnutrition, low body weight, or liver disease | Use the lowest effective dose. Many clinicians limit to 2000-3000 mg/day | Follow prescriber/local guidance |
| Children | 10-15 mg/kg/dose orally every 4-6 hours | Do not exceed 5 doses in 24 hours. Use the specific product label or pediatric advice for the daily maximum |
| IV acetaminophen | Weight-based dosing and administration by trained clinicians | Product-specific limits apply |
